A businessman bought a personal computer for $10,768. Calculate the selling price of the personal computer if he made a profit of 12 percentage​

Respuesta :

Iambimbo449 Iambimbo449
  • 09-02-2022

Answer:

$12,060

Step-by-step explanation:

LET selling price be rep by x

since he made a profit of 12%, we then add to 100%

100% + 12% = 112%.

to find the selling price, we multiply cost price  by 112%

112% x $10768 =

112 / 100  x $10,768

=  1.12 x $10,768  = 12,060

selling price = $12,060.
